General Accountability
The incumbent will report directly to Professor M. Worswick. He/she will be responsible for the technical functions associated with material and structural testing equipment, high strain rate and impact testing equipment, sheet metal forming presses, and metallographic equipment, as well as associated instrumentation and data reduction. This position is subject to availability of research funds.

Specific Accountabilities
- Setup, calibration, operation and maintenance of high strain rate material testing facilities. These include: (i) tensile split-Hopkinson bar with momentum trapping; (ii) compressive split Hopkinson bar; (iii) high velocity gas gun; (iv) other Hopkinson bars (torsional and mini-direct compression).
-
- Setup, calibration, operation and maintenance of sheet metal forming testing facilities including formability presses and friction testing apparatus. Perform FLD testing and springback testing. Operate image analysis-based grid strain measurement systems.
-
- Setup, calibration, operation and maintenance of highly complex electro-hydraulic servo controlled material and structural testing machines and sub-components specializing in the MTS group of instruments.
-
- Setup and operation of instrumentation for the above testing equipment. Construct basic circuits and integrate electronics systems. Application of multi-function data acquisition and control systems including LABVIEW. Acquisition and post-processing of data using statistical analysis and data reduction software including Vu-Point.
-
- Metallographic sectioning, mounting, polishing, etching of tested samples. Optical and SEM microscope examination of samples. Operation of image-analysis based systems for characterization of microstructures.
-
- Instruct and assist undergraduate, graduate and work term students with respect to any laboratory duties and equipment.
-
- Recommend purchase of equipment and components associated with the above apparatus. Assist in the design and construct jigs and fixtures and equipment required to support experiments in this research programme using CADKEY 97 or AutoCAD.
-
- Maintain and implement University safety standards pertinent to his/her duties in the laboratory environment.
